LLM微调与发散创新:探索编程新境界
随着人工智能技术的飞速发展,大型语言模型(LLM)已经成为自然语言处理领域的核心力量。今天,我们将深入探讨LLM微调的魅力,以及如何借助这一技术实现发散创新,为编程领域带来革命性的变革。
一、LLM微调技术概述
LLM微调是一种针对预训练语言模型的优化技术,通过对模型进行微调,使其适应特定的任务和领域。这种技术不仅可以提高模型的性能,还可以加快模型的训练速度。在编程领域,LLM微调技术可以应用于代码生成、自动完成、错误检测等方面。
二、LLM微调在编程领域的应用
-
代码生成
通过LLM微调技术,我们可以根据用户的需求生成相应的代码片段。例如,用户输入一段自然语言描述,模型可以根据描述生成符合要求的代码,从而大大提高开发效率和便捷性。 -
自动完成
在编程过程中,LLM微调技术可以自动完成代码片段,减少手动编写的工作量。这不仅提高了开发效率,还可以减少人为错误的出现。 -
错误检测
通过LLM微调技术,我们还可以实现对代码错误的自动检测。模型可以分析代码的逻辑结构,检测出潜在的错误和漏洞,为开发者提供有力的支持。
三、发散创新:探索编程新境界
LLM微调技术不仅可以帮助我们更好地应用编程技能,还可以激发我们的发散创新思维。通过模型的不断学习和优化,我们可以探索出更多的编程技巧和思路,为编程领域带来新的突破。
四、实践案例
为了更好地理解LLM微调技术在编程领域的应用,我们来看一个具体的实践案例。假设我们开发一个智能代码生成器,通过LLM微调技术,我们可以对模型进行训练,使其能够根据用户的自然语言描述生成相应的代码片段。在这个过程中,我们还可以利用模型的优化能力,不断改善代码生成的效果,提高开发效率和便捷性。
五、技术挑战与未来发展
虽然LLM微调技术在编程领域具有巨大的潜力,但也面临着一些技术挑战。例如,模型的泛化能力、数据集的规模和质量、模型的训练成本等方面都需要进一步研究和改进。未来,随着技术的不断发展,我们相信LLM微调技术将会在编程领域发挥更加重要的作用,为我们带来更多的惊喜和突破。
六、总结
本文介绍了LLM微调技术在编程领域的应用和发散创新的可能性。通过深入了解LLM微调技术的基本原理和应用场景,我们可以发现它在提高开发效率、减少错误等方面具有巨大的优势。同时,通过实践案例和技术挑战的探讨,我们可以更好地了解这一技术的现状和未来发展方向。相信随着技术的不断进步,LLM微调技术将为编程领域带来更多的创新和突破。
(注:由于篇幅限制,本文仅提供了大致的框架和部分内容。读者可以进一步深入研究LLM微调技术的相关文献和资料,了解更多的技术细节和实际应用案例。)
示例代码:
(此处可以插入一些简单的伪代码或实际代码示例,展示LLM微调技术在编程中的应用。)
流程图:
(此处可以设计一个简单的流程图,展示LLM微调的过程和步骤。)
图1:LLM微调流程图
[请在此处插入流程图图片]
流程包括:模型预训练、任务特定数据收集、模型微调、评估与测试等步骤。
… (此处省略了具体的流程图细节) …
通过该流程图,我们可以更直观地了解LLM微调的全过程。
… (接下来的内容可以继续介绍具体的步骤和细节) …

被折叠的 条评论
为什么被折叠?



